The new Mesa Subway + Bass DI Preamp II Pedal is an awesome addition to any setup, but the knobs move so easily that just a random brush with a cable can change one or more iof the settings.
The way to remedy this is to place an “O” Ring under each of the knobs to add some friction. I ordered “O” Rings from Amazon and ended up with a lot more than I needed.
